def set_border_color(): """ Get active window and set border color if the _QUBES_LABEL value has changed """ global current_qlabel qlabel = 0 activewin = ewmh.get_active_window().reply() if not activewin: return try: prop = util.PropertyCookie(util.get_property(activewin, '_QUBES_LABEL')).reply() except: return if prop is not None: qlabel = ord(prop) if qlabel != current_qlabel: color = COLORS.get(qlabel) call(["bspc", "config", "focused_border_color", color]) current_qlabel = qlabel xpybutil.conn.flush()
